Overview
Rapidoptionfxtrade is a financial entity registered in the United Kingdom at 10 Chiswell Street, London, EC1Y 4XY. The company was established on 9 June 2022, according to official records. However, FXCanary’s research found no regulatory licences for this broker from any recognised financial authority. As of our review, Rapidoptionfxtrade operates without oversight from bodies such as the FCA, CySEC, or any other major regulator.
This absence of regulation is a significant factor in our assessment. Traders considering this broker should be aware that they would not benefit from investor protection schemes, compensation funds, or regulatory dispute resolution mechanisms that licensed brokers typically offer. The firm’s registration in the UK as a corporate entity does not imply it is authorised to provide financial services.

Regulatory Status
Our records show no active regulatory licences for Rapidoptionfxtrade. This is a critical red flag for any trader. Regulated brokers are required to adhere to strict standards on client fund segregation, reporting, and transparent pricing. The absence of such oversight means there is no independent authority monitoring the broker’s conduct.
Industry databases also reflect no licence information for this entity. We cross-checked the official registry of Companies House in the UK, which confirms only the corporate registration, not any financial services authorisation. Traders should treat this as a high-risk environment.
